摘要: 目的 系统分析缺血性卒中患者发生吞咽障碍的危险因素。 方法 计算机检索Cochrane Library、PubMed、Embase、Web of Science、中国知网、万方、维普等数据库, 检索建库至2020年2月关于缺血性卒中患者发生吞咽障碍危险因素的文献。采用纽卡斯尔-渥太华量 表对文献质量进行评价,纳入该量表≥7分的文献。采用RevMan 5.3软件进行meta分析,先对各影响 因素进行异质性评估,如无异质性,采用固定效应模型分析;如存在异质性,则采用随机效应模型分 析,计算各影响因素的合并MD 值或OR 值及95%CI。 结果 共纳入9篇文献,合计样本量为4095例,其中发生吞咽障碍患者981例(23.96%)。经 m eta分析结果显示,年龄(MD 4.98,95%CI 3.84~6.11,P <0.001)、高血压(OR 2.21,95%CI 1.44~3.38,P <0.001)、糖尿病(OR 1.79,95%CI 1.36~2.36,P<0.001)、脑干卒中(OR 2.07, 95%CI 1.31~3.26,P =0.002)是缺血性卒中患者发生吞咽障碍的独立危险因素。 结论 对于缺血性卒中患者,年龄增长、高血压、糖尿病及脑干卒中是发生吞咽障碍的独立危险 因素,临床中应注意评估和早期干预吞咽障碍的危险因素。

文章导读: 本研究对涉及4095例缺血性卒中患者的9项研究进行meta分析,结果表明此类患者发生吞咽障碍的独立 危险因素为年龄增长、高血压、糖尿病及脑干卒中,建议临床工作中对存在以上危险因素的患者进行早期吞咽 障碍评估。

Abstract: Objective To systematically analyze the risk factors of dysphagia in patients with ischemic stroke. Methods Cochrane Library, PubMed, Embase, Web of Science, CNKI, Wanfang, and VIP database from inception to February, 2020 were retrieved to search for the literatures on risk factors of dysphagia in patients with ischemic stroke. The Newcastle-Ottawa scale (NOS) score was used to evaluate the quality of literatures, and the literatures with NOS ≥7 points were included in this analysis. The data were analyzed using RevMan 5.3. If there was no heterogeneity in the influencing factors, fixed effects model was used; if there was heterogeneity, random effects model was used. Results A total of 9 literatures were included, with a sample size of 4095, including 981 patients (23.96%) with dysphagia. The meta-analysis showed that the age (MD 4.98, 95%CI 3.84-6.11, P <0.001), hypertension (OR 2.21, 95%CI 1.44-3.38, P <0.001), diabetes mellitus (OR 1.79, 95%CI 1.36-2.36, P <0.001) and brainstem stroke (OR 2.07, 95%CI 1.31-3.26, P =0.002) were independent risk factors for dysphagia. Conclusions Elder age, hypertension, diabetes mellitus and brainstem stroke are independent risk factors for dysphagia in patients with ischemic stroke.
